In today’s digital world, software powers almost everything—from our computers and smartphones to home appliances and business systems. While software enables convenience, efficiency, and productivity, it can also be a major source of security risk. Hackers constantly look for vulnerabilities in outdated software to gain unauthorized access, steal sensitive information, or spread malware. Regular software updates are a simple yet highly effective way to protect your devices and data. This article explains why updating software is crucial for cybersecurity and provides practical guidance on keeping your systems secure.
Understand Why Software Vulnerabilities Exist
Every software program is written by humans, which means mistakes, known as vulnerabilities, can occur. These vulnerabilities can be exploited by cybercriminals to bypass security controls, steal personal information, or take control of devices.
Why this matters: If vulnerabilities are left unpatched, attackers can easily exploit them, sometimes within hours of discovery. Understanding this risk highlights why updates are essential.
Practical tip: Treat updates not as optional features but as a critical layer of defense for your personal and business data.
Example: A bug in a popular web browser could allow a hacker to access stored passwords or banking information if the software isn’t updated.
Updates Fix Security Holes
One of the main reasons software updates exist is to patch security vulnerabilities. Developers regularly release updates after identifying bugs or receiving reports of potential threats.
How this helps: Applying updates ensures you’re protected against known exploits before cybercriminals can take advantage of them.
Practical steps:
- Enable automatic updates for your operating system, browsers, and apps.
- Check for updates regularly if automatic updates are unavailable.
- Prioritize updates for software that stores sensitive data, such as banking apps or email clients.
Example: Microsoft and Apple regularly release patches to fix vulnerabilities in Windows and macOS. Delaying these updates can leave your system exposed.
Updates Improve Malware Protection
Outdated software is a common entry point for malware. Malware can include viruses, ransomware, spyware, and other harmful programs that compromise your devices or data.
Why this matters: Cybercriminals exploit unpatched software to install malware without your knowledge, which can result in stolen data or financial loss.
Practical tip: Always update antivirus programs and security software in addition to your operating system and apps. Malware definitions are constantly evolving, and updates help your protection stay current.
Example: A ransomware attack might exploit a vulnerability in an older version of a document editor. Updating the software can prevent the attack from succeeding.
Updates Improve System Stability and Performance
Software updates aren’t only about security—they often improve performance, fix bugs, and enhance system stability. A stable system is less likely to crash or behave unpredictably, reducing potential security risks.
How this helps: By keeping your software running smoothly, you reduce the likelihood of errors or vulnerabilities that hackers could exploit.
Practical steps:
- Regularly restart devices after updates to ensure patches are fully applied.
- Keep track of update notes to understand what changes have been made.
Example: A security update might also fix memory leaks that previously allowed hackers to run malicious scripts undetected.
Updates Protect Against Phishing and Exploits
Many cyberattacks start with phishing emails or malicious websites exploiting software flaws. For example, an outdated web browser or email client can make it easier for attackers to bypass security features.
Why this matters: Updating software adds protection layers that can detect or block these attacks before they reach your data.
Practical tip: Ensure your browser, email client, and plugins like Flash or Java are updated frequently. Cybercriminals often target outdated plugins for entry points.
Example: A browser update might include enhanced phishing detection, warning users about suspicious websites and reducing the risk of credential theft.
Updates Include Security Enhancements
Beyond fixing vulnerabilities, software updates often introduce new security features. These may include stronger encryption, improved authentication protocols, or better privacy controls.
How this helps: New security features help you stay ahead of emerging threats and maintain privacy.
Practical steps:
- Review update details to understand security enhancements.
- Enable new security features as soon as they are available.
- Combine updates with existing security practices like strong passwords and two-factor authentication.
Example: An operating system update might include more robust firewall settings or automatic malware scanning.
Updates Reduce Risks of Data Breaches
Data breaches occur when attackers gain unauthorized access to sensitive information. Many breaches exploit outdated software vulnerabilities, making regular updates a critical prevention tool.
Why this matters: Keeping software updated lowers the chances of your personal, financial, or business information being stolen.
Practical tip: Businesses should prioritize updates for software handling sensitive data, like customer databases or payroll systems. Individuals should focus on apps that store banking, email, and health data.
Example: A company that failed to update a content management system might suffer a breach exposing thousands of customer records.
Updates Protect Internet of Things (IoT) Devices
IoT devices, like smart home assistants, cameras, and appliances, often have software vulnerabilities. Many users forget to update these devices, making them easy targets for hackers.
How this helps: Regular updates prevent cybercriminals from exploiting connected devices to access home networks or personal data.
Practical steps:
- Check device manufacturer websites or apps for firmware updates.
- Enable automatic updates where possible.
- Disconnect unused IoT devices from the internet to reduce risk.
Example: A smart camera with outdated firmware could be hijacked to spy on your home if not regularly updated.
Updates Support Compliance and Legal Requirements
For businesses, keeping software updated is often a requirement for compliance with data protection regulations such as GDPR, HIPAA, or PCI DSS. Failure to update can result in legal and financial penalties.
Why this matters: Compliance isn’t just about avoiding fines; it also demonstrates responsible management of customer and employee data.
Practical tip: Maintain an update schedule and keep records of software versions to show compliance if needed.
Example: A healthcare provider updating its electronic medical record software ensures patient data remains secure and compliant with regulations.
Practical Steps to Stay Up-to-Date
Keeping software updated can feel overwhelming, but practical strategies make it manageable.
Actionable tips:
- Enable automatic updates for your operating system, apps, and security software.
- Schedule a regular check for devices that don’t support automatic updates.
- Prioritize updates for apps that handle sensitive or financial data.
- Restart devices after updates to ensure changes are applied.
- Monitor update notifications and avoid ignoring them, even if inconvenient.
Example: Setting a weekly reminder to check all devices for pending updates helps maintain consistent cybersecurity hygiene.
Conclusion
Regular software updates are one of the most effective, simple, and proactive steps you can take to improve cybersecurity. Updates fix vulnerabilities, enhance malware protection, improve system stability, reduce the risk of phishing and exploits, and often add new security features. They also protect IoT devices, prevent data breaches, and support compliance for businesses. By staying diligent with updates, you reduce exposure to cyber threats and ensure your digital life remains safe. Consistency is key—making updates a habit is a small effort that delivers significant protection.
FAQs
1. How often should I update my software?
Enable automatic updates when possible. Otherwise, check for updates at least once a week for critical applications and operating systems.
2. Can I ignore minor updates?
Minor updates often include essential security patches. Ignoring them can leave your system vulnerable, so it’s best to install all updates promptly.
3. Do updates slow down my computer?
Most updates improve stability and performance. Occasionally, updates may temporarily slow your device during installation, but this is normal.
4. Are updates important for mobile devices too?
Yes. Smartphones and tablets often handle sensitive data, including banking, email, and personal information, making updates crucial.
5. What if my device no longer receives updates?
Devices that no longer receive updates are at higher risk. Consider replacing or limiting sensitive activities on outdated devices to maintain security.